Warning Signs of a Pigeon Problem in Surprise
- Groups of pigeons repeatedly returning to the same rooftop or ledge at dusk
- Unpleasant odors from droppings and decomposing nesting materials
- Increased insect activity (mites, ticks, beetles) associated with pigeon nests
- Slip hazards on walkways and loading docks from accumulated droppings
- Nesting materials (twigs, feathers, debris) visible in building crevices or under eaves
- Accumulation of droppings on ledges, windowsills, rooftops, or walkways
- Persistent cooing sounds, especially in early morning and evening hours
- Visible damage to rooftop equipment, solar panels, or signage
- Staining or corrosion on building surfaces from uric acid in droppings
- White streaking below rooflines or window ledges indicating active roosts above
D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Surprise
| DIY Method | Effectiveness | Lim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Water sprinklers or motion sprays | Some short-term deterrence | Not practical for rooftops or upper ledges; water waste and maintenance cost |
| Visual deterrents (fake owls, reflective tape) | Temporarily effective for 1-2 weeks | Pigeons quickly habituate and ignore them |
| Ultrasonic devices | Minimal proven effectiveness | Most peer-reviewed studies show negligible impact on pigeon behavior |
| Homemade spice or vinegar sprays | Very short-term deterrent | Washes away with rain and requires constant reapplication |
| Bird gel or sticky repellent | Mildly effective on flat ledges | Collects dust and debris quickly, loses stickiness, and can trap small songbirds |

Health Risks from Pigeon Infestations in Surprise
Pigeon droppings and nests harbor pathogens that pose real health risks. Professional cleanup is strongly recommended.
Cryptococcosis
Cause: Exposure to Cryptococcus neoformans fungus commonly found in p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Lung infection that may spread to the nervous system, causing meningitis
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
Ectoparasite infestations
Cause: Pigeon mites, ticks, and bird bugs that can migrate into living spaces from nearby nests
Symptoms: Skin irritation, bites; potential secondary infections
Source: University extension entomology departments
Aspergillosis
Cause: Inhalation of Aspergillus fumigatus spores that thrive in accumulated droppings and nesting debris
Symptoms: Allergic reactions, chronic cough, wheezing; invasive lung infection in immunocompromised patients
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
Salmonellosis
Cause: Contact with surfaces contaminated by p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Gastrointestinal illness including nausea, vomiting, and diarrhea
Source: WHO — World Health Organization
Histoplasmosis
Cause: Inhalation of Histoplasma capsulatum spores found in dried pigeon droppings
Symptoms: Fever, chest pain, cough; can become severe in immunocompromised individuals
Source: CDC —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
